AI绘图结果,仅供参考
MySQL触发器是一种在数据库中自动执行的存储过程,它可以在特定事件发生时(如插入、更新或删除数据)被激活。通过合理设计触发器,可以实现对数据的自动化管理,提升系统的效率和一致性。
触发器的核心优势在于其能够在数据操作的同时自动执行相关逻辑,无需额外的编程干预。例如,在用户注册时,可以使用触发器自动创建相关的用户记录或日志信息,确保数据的完整性。
在实际应用中,触发器常用于数据校验、审计跟踪和数据同步等场景。比如,当某张表的数据被修改时,触发器可以将变更记录到另一张日志表中,便于后续分析和追溯。
使用触发器时需要注意性能问题。过多或复杂的触发器可能导致数据库响应变慢,尤其是在高并发环境下。因此,应合理规划触发器的使用范围,避免不必要的嵌套或循环调用。
开发和维护触发器需要一定的SQL技能,同时要确保代码的可读性和可维护性。建议在编写触发器时添加详细的注释,并遵循一致的命名规范,方便后期调试和优化。
最终,MySQL触发器是构建高效数据管理策略的重要工具,只要合理使用,就能显著提升数据库的自动化水平和运行效率。